excel日期怎么变成了数字格式

excel日期怎么变成了数字格式

在Excel中,日期变成了数字格式,通常是因为Excel将日期存储为序列号、格式设置错误、默认日期格式被更改。下面我们详细讨论这几个原因并提供解决方法。

一、Excel将日期存储为序列号

Excel在后台将日期存储为序列号,这样可以方便进行日期的加减计算。每个日期都是一个唯一的序列号,从1900年1月1日开始,序列号为1。例如,2023年10月1日的序列号可能是 45148。

解决方法:

  1. 格式化单元格:选中包含日期的单元格,右键单击,选择“设置单元格格式”,在弹出的对话框中选择“日期”格式,然后选择你需要的日期格式。
  2. 快捷键格式化:选中单元格后,使用快捷键 Ctrl + 1 打开“设置单元格格式”对话框,选择“日期”格式。

二、格式设置错误

有时候,用户可能无意中将日期格式更改为“常规”或“数字”格式,这会导致显示为序列号。

解决方法:

  1. 检查单元格格式:选中单元格,右键单击,选择“设置单元格格式”,确认是否选择了“常规”或“数字”格式。如果是,切换到“日期”格式。
  2. 使用Excel内置格式:Excel提供了多种内置的日期格式,可以在“设置单元格格式”对话框中选择合适的日期格式。

三、默认日期格式被更改

Excel的默认日期格式可能被更改,导致新输入的日期显示为序列号。

解决方法:

  1. 更改默认日期格式:在Excel中,点击“文件”->“选项”->“高级”,找到“使用系统分隔符”,确认日期格式是否正确。
  2. 恢复默认设置:如果不确定默认设置是否被更改,可以尝试恢复默认设置,这样新输入的日期会显示为预期的格式。

四、使用公式解决日期显示问题

有时候,通过公式来解决日期显示问题也是一个有效的方法。例如,使用 TEXT 函数来格式化日期。

解决方法:

  1. 使用TEXT函数:例如,如果A1单元格中有一个日期序列号,可以使用公式 =TEXT(A1, "yyyy-mm-dd") 将其格式化为日期。
  2. 组合函数:在一些复杂的情况下,可能需要使用多个函数组合来实现日期的正确显示。

五、数据导入导致的格式问题

如果数据是从其他软件或系统导入到Excel中,日期格式可能会出现问题,显示为数字。

解决方法:

  1. 检查导入设置:在导入数据时,确认日期列的格式设置是否正确。
  2. 使用数据转换工具:Excel提供了“文本分列”工具,可以帮助将数字转换为日期格式。

六、Excel版本和区域设置影响

不同版本的Excel和区域设置可能导致日期格式问题。

解决方法:

  1. 确认Excel版本:确保使用的是兼容的Excel版本,不同版本之间的数据格式可能存在差异。
  2. 检查区域设置:在Windows控制面板中,确认区域和语言设置是否与Excel中的设置一致。

七、常见日期格式及其应用

不同国家和地区有不同的日期格式,了解这些格式有助于正确设置Excel中的日期格式。

解决方法:

  1. 美国日期格式:MM/DD/YYYY,例如,10/01/2023。
  2. 欧洲日期格式:DD/MM/YYYY,例如,01/10/2023。
  3. ISO日期格式:YYYY-MM-DD,例如,2023-10-01。

八、自动化解决方案

在一些需要频繁处理日期的场景中,可以通过编写VBA宏或使用Excel插件来自动化解决日期格式问题。

解决方法:

  1. 编写VBA宏:编写一个VBA宏来自动将日期序列号转换为特定格式的日期。
  2. 使用Excel插件:一些Excel插件提供了高级的数据格式化功能,可以自动识别并转换日期格式。

九、示例与实践

通过实际操作示例,展示如何解决Excel日期变成数字格式的问题。

示例1:格式化单元格

  1. 选中包含日期的单元格。
  2. 右键单击,选择“设置单元格格式”。
  3. 在弹出的对话框中选择“日期”格式,然后选择合适的日期格式。

示例2:使用TEXT函数

  1. 在B1单元格中输入公式 =TEXT(A1, "yyyy-mm-dd")
  2. 按回车键,A1单元格中的日期序列号将显示为日期格式。

十、总结与建议

通过以上方法,用户可以有效解决Excel中日期变成数字格式的问题。建议在日常使用中,定期检查单元格格式、使用内置的日期格式、了解不同区域的日期格式,以确保数据的准确性和一致性。

相关问答FAQs:

1. 为什么我的Excel日期格式变成了数字格式?
通常情况下,Excel中的日期会以日期格式显示,但有时由于某些原因,日期可能会显示为数字格式。这可能是由于单元格的格式设置错误或导入外部数据时的格式问题。

2. 如何将Excel中的数字格式还原为日期格式?
要将Excel中的数字格式还原为日期格式,可以按照以下步骤进行操作:

  • 选择包含日期的单元格或单元格区域。
  • 右键单击所选单元格,并选择“格式单元格”选项。
  • 在“数字”选项卡下,选择“日期”类别。
  • 选择所需的日期格式,并点击“确定”按钮。
    这样,Excel中的数字将以日期格式正确显示。

3. 我的Excel日期格式被设置为自定义格式了,如何恢复为默认日期格式?
如果您的Excel日期格式被设置为自定义格式,您可以按照以下步骤恢复为默认日期格式:

  • 选择包含自定义日期格式的单元格或单元格区域。
  • 右键单击所选单元格,并选择“格式单元格”选项。
  • 在“数字”选项卡下,选择“常规”类别。
  • 点击“确定”按钮,这样Excel中的日期将恢复为默认日期格式。

希望以上解答对您有帮助。如果您还有其他问题,请随时提问。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4144079

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部